Which two points satisfy y = -x2 + 2x + 4 and x + y = 4?

Respuesta :

shaleenparikh1
shaleenparikh1 shaleenparikh1
  • 02-08-2020
y=4-x
0= -x^2 + 3x
x=0 or 3
so y = 4-0 or y= 4-3
y=4 or 1

The two points are:
(0,4) and (3,1)
